On today’s WTJX Radio NewsFeed: We speak with Senator Ray Fonseca who is urging a Chapter 9 restructuring or possible federal takeover of WAPA, citing the utility providers mounting debt, frequent blackouts in the STT/STJ district and years of mismanagement. A St. Thomas woman is facing federal drug trafficking charges after Homeland Security agents intercepted a methamphetamine-filled package mailed from California and later found multiple narcotics and drug packaging material inside her home. Separately, federal agents arrested a man with a history of marijuana distribution charges at the Henry E. Rohlsen Airport after finding nearly eight pounds of the drug hidden in his luggage during a Customs inspection of a Spirit Airlines flight from Fort Lauderdale. Listen to these stories and more.
